投稿
この THEN RETURNの所に 悩まされてる…やばい…
1そうだね
プレイ済み
返信[1]
親投稿
otta777 otta777a
40行目のRETURNの後にENDを記述しないとユーザー定義 命令として不完全ですよ。 THEN RETURNがあまり好みで無い記述だというのなら THEN BREAKでWHILE~WENDから抜けてもいいかと思います。
1そうだね
プレイ済み
返信[2]
親投稿
みむ*mim hidemimtp
THEN BREAK が正当な記述ですね。 ループはBREAK以外で強制終了しちゃいけないと思っていた方がいいです。 otta777様、僭越ながら、DEFではなくGOSUBなのでENDは不要です!
1そうだね
プレイ済み
返信[3]
親投稿
けい kei0baisoku
@FONTINITは確かにサブルーチンなので逆にENDは不要ですね。 WHILEの中から抜けるのは、RETURNでもBREAKでもGOTOでも、言語仕様的に正統な使い方では? mkIIの時はFORだけ、GOTOで脱出するとメモリリーク起こすバグがあったらしいですけど。
1そうだね
プレイ済み
返信[4]
親投稿
ありがとうございます! 無事解決しました!
1そうだね
プレイ済み
返信[5]
親投稿
otta777 otta777a
>みむさん 勘違いをしておりました。お恥ずかしい。
0そうだね
プレイ済み